新⼿编程通过switch语句来实现成绩等级的判断SwitchTest02.java
/*
要求:
1、系统接收⼀个学⽣的考试成绩,根据考试成绩输出成绩的等级。
2、等级:
优:[90-100]
良:[80-90)
中:[70-80)
及格:[60-70)
不及格:[0-60)
3、要求成绩是⼀个合法的数字,成绩必须在[0-100]之间,成绩可能带有⼩数。
使⽤switch语句实现。
*/
java switch case stringpublic class SwitchTest02{
public static void main(String[] args){
java.util.Scanner s =new java.util.Scanner(System.in);
System.out.print("请输⼊学⽣考试成绩:");
double score = s.nextDouble();
switch((int)score/10){
case0:case1:case2:
case3:case4:case5:
System.out.println("不及格");
break;
case6:
System.out.println("及格");
break;
case7:
System.out.println("中");
break;
case8:
System.out.println("良");
break;
case9:case10:
System.out.println("优");
break;
default:
System.out.println("⾮法信息");
}
}
}

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。